An Italian company is currently developing the project FRELP (Full Recovery End-of-Life Photovoltaic) as part of the European 'LIFE' programme. The FRELP project focuses on the development of an innovative process based on a series of mechanical and chemical treatments to recycle/recover waste. . Recovery efforts primarily target metallic resources such as silicon, silver, copper, lead, and tin from first-generation PVs, along with critical elements including tellurium, indium, selenium, and gallium from second-generation PVs. Solar panel decommissioning involves removing PV panels and all associated components from a site and restoring the area to its original state. This comprehensive process includes dismantling equipment such as racking systems, wiring, inverters, transformers, and foundations. Environmental considerations, 3. Dismantling and removal of a solar array and any solar energy system infrastructure -- ground-mount, canopy, carport or roof-mount -- is a construction project complicated by regulatory compliance, order of operations, worker safety and disposition of all components.
